Indoor Climbing with Beyond Boundaries

Indoor climbing is one of our most accessible adventures. Beyond Boundaries partners with local climbing gyms to ensure that climbing adventures are possible for participants of all abilities.

At Beyond Boundaries, we use a style of climbing called top-rope climbing, which relies on rope systems, harnesses, and trained belayers to keep participants safe.

Assistive Climbing System

Beyond Boundaries offers the Mechanical Advantage System, a specialized rope system that helps people of all abilities reach the top of the climbing wall. This system can provide anywhere from 1% to 100% assistance, depending on each participant's needs. It can be especially beneficial for wheelchair users and individuals with limited mobility when appropriate for their climbing goals.

Adaptations

We offer a variety of harness sizes and styles to meet the unique needs of our participants. When you arrive, our team will assess individual needs, discuss climbing goals, and determine the harness that provides the safest and most comfortable fit.

Additional adaptations may include:

  • Side climbers who provide encouragement and assistance for participants who are nervous or need extra support, including those with visual impairments.

  • Laser pointers used from the ground to help guide participants to their next climbing hold.

  • Trained belayers for every climb. All belayers have successfully passed the gym's belay certification test.

  • Helmets are available upon request if head injuries or other safety concerns are a consideration.

Program Guidelines & Scheduling

  • A minimum of 5 climbers and a maximum of 12 climbers is required for each session. This ensures appropriate staff-to-participant ratios and enough belayers to support your group safely.

  • If your group has more than 12 participants, we can discuss scheduling back-to-back sessions or multiple program days.

  • Daytime climbs (10:00 a.m.–4:00 p.m.) are typically much less crowded and are often the best option for groups with sensory considerations.

  • Evening climbs (4:30–7:30 p.m.) are also available, though the gyms are generally much busier during those hours.
